I have other Rev apps that have similarly pulled together disparate
technologies quickly and easily into a Rev front end. In my opinion
this is an area in which Rev excels--as a rapid development
platform for writing front ends to other technologies. In effect,
Rev increases the power and reach of the latter, showing itself to
be an easy-to-learn "glue" for open source stuff that's often
opaque to non-propeller-heads.
